Vol. LXVII (ff. 275). 1878-1879
India: Correspondence and papers of Florence Nightingale rel. to: 1857-1898.
includes:
- f. 1 Jessie H. Gardiner, Matron of Canterbury Hospital: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1875-1878.
- f. 6 E. Notcutt, Superintendent, Belfast Nurses' Home and Training School: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1876-1880.
- f. 8 (draft) Hugh Lupus Grosvenor, 1st Duke of Westminster: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1878, 1896.
- ff. 19-23b Captain Edward Francis Knottesford Fortescue, Secretary, Metropolitan and National Nursing Association: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- f. 24 Joseph Bell, surgeon, Edinburgh Royal Infirmary: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1878-1897.
- f. 25 Elizabeth Bertha Nimball, Mother Superior, London and Ascot Convalescent Home: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1878-1890.
- ff. 28, 36 Surgeon-Gen. Sir William Mure Muir, KCB; Director-General, Army Medical Department: Correspondence, etc., with Florence Nightingale: 1876-1881.
- ff. 32, 166 (drafts) Sir George Campbell, KCSI: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1874-1879.
- f. 38 John Edward Sabin, Canon of Gibraltar 1881: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- ff. 43, 113 Alice Fisher, Matron of Addenbrooke's Hospital, Cambridge: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1876-1881.
- f. 48 Mary Whittar, Matron of Kidderminster Infirmary: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1877, 1878.
- f. 54 A. M. Marsh, of Montreal General Hospital: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- ff. 68, 110, 117, 206 Helen Blower, nurse at St Bartholomew's Hospital: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1875-1880.
- ff. 70-78b Jane Ellice Hopkins, social reformer: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- ff. 88b, 94b, 98b, 99 Charles Ignatz Klaftenberger, watchmaker, of London: Letters to E. H. Vemey and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- ff. 96, 108 Sir Edmund Hope Verney, 3rd Baronet: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- f. 100 Richard Monckton Milnes, 1st Baron Houghton: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1853-1878.
- f. 102 Laura C. Wilson, nurse at Montreal General Hospital: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1878.
- f. 109 Edward Scott, captain of the 'Erl King': Letter to C. and I. Klaftenberg: 1878.
- f. 112 Eleanor Elizabeth Smith, sister of Professor H J S Smith: Letters, etc., to Florence Nightingale: 1874, 1878.
- f. 121 Charlotte Helmsdörfer, Superintendent of Darmstadt Hospital: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1873-1878.
- f. 127 (draft) Sir Henry Stuart Cunningham, KCIE; Indian judge: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1878-1891.
- ff. 129, 139, 172, 222 Katherine Perssé, Superintendent, Paddington District Nursing Association: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1879-1894.
- ff. 131, 136, 191, 192, 208, 212, 236 William Ewart Gladstone, Prime Minister: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1869-1884.: Mostly drafts.
- ff. 146, 227, 261 Ida Schinidt-Zabiérow, wife of F Schmidt-Zabiérow of Vienna: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1868-1879.
- ff. 148, 159, 225 Marie von Miller, hospital organiser, of Vienna: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1879-1881.
- ff. 148, 165b Henry Bonham Carter, Secretary, Nightingale Fund: Correspondence with his cousin, Florence Nightingale: 1861-1900.
- f. 154 John Dent Goodman, JP, of Birmingham: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- f. 175 Herbert Darbishire, Secretary, Belfast Hospital for Children: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- ff. 188, 204 William Robert Cornish, Surgeon-General: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1867, 1879.
- f. 200 John Eaton, US: Commissioner of Education.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- f. 218 Adelaide Cust, wife of Adelbert, 3rd Earl Brownlow: Letter to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- f. 219 Angela Georgina Burdett-Coutts, Baroness Burdett-Coutts; formerly Burdett; philanthropist: Correspondence with Florence Nightingale: 1879-1893.
- ff. 232, 234, 237 Constance Harriet Mahonesa Kerr, wife of William, 8th Marquess of Lothian: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1879-1880.
- f. 240 Ulrike M. Linicke, Matron of the Royal Hospital for Incurables: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1879-1903.
- ff. 242b, 251 Edith Clarke, Lady Superintendent, National Training School for Cookery: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- ff. 244-249b Louisa Gaster, companion to Lady Lawrence: Letters to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- f. 253 Aaron Bunting, stationer, of Holloway, county Derbyshire: Receipt to Florence Nightingale: 1879.
- f. 260 Susan Emily Antrobus, daughter of G C Antrobus: Letter to Florence Nightingale: [1879?].
